The Future of Blood Sugar Monitoring: Google Pixel Watch 5

Gone are the days of needles for blood sugar monitoring. The Google Pixel Watch 5, unveiled during the Made by Google 2026 event, introduces a revolutionary way to keep tabs on your blood glucose levels through its innovative features. Historically, continuous glucose monitors (CGMs)—small devices that require a needle to draw blood—have been the go-to technology for real-time tracking of blood sugar responses to food and exercise.

Originally designed for diabetics, CGMs have also gained popularity in the wellness sector as tools to manage blood sugar spikes. I had a firsthand experience during a product launch event where a celebrity chef demonstrated how to prepare food that wouldn’t elevate blood sugar levels, all while participants monitored their glucose levels via their smartphones, needles in their arms relaying data.

Understanding Blood Sugar Dynamics

Excess sugar intake can lead to insulin resistance, urging the body to store fat instead of utilizing sugar as fuel. While this concept seems straightforward, I discovered that during my trial period with a CGM, I became obsessed with data. I frequently checked my graphs post-meal, planning exercise just to offset the spikes. It’s essential to note that I am not diabetic, highlighting how easily these technologies can influence non-diabetic individuals’ behaviors.

The Google Pixel Watch 5 improves this landscape with its Health Guardian suite, introducing a non-invasive Insulin Resistance Trends feature for users with Pixel Watch 3 and above. According to Google, “the tool uses passive sensors on your wrist to track monthly shifts in your metabolic health, reserving formal lab work for doctor visits.” This aims to empower users to monitor their health in a less invasive and more informative manner.

Google’s press release elaborates: “When the Health Guardian feature detects sustained elevated insulin resistance trends over the month, it alerts you with a gentle nudge to help you adjust your daily habits and optimize metabolic health.”

Implications for Health Monitoring

The term “metabolic health” encompasses the efficiency with which your body converts food into energy. A healthy metabolism skillfully transforms food and sugars into fuel, while an inefficient metabolism struggles with blood sugar management, resulting in fat storage and potential weight gain, ultimately risking Type 2 diabetes.

While the feature has yet to launch (scheduled for next month), the technology behind Google’s optical LED sensors for non-invasive insulin monitoring remains speculative. Google asserts that 40% of Americans may be experiencing “invisible shifts in their metabolic health.” This new feature may help address the ongoing obesity crisis by providing education on insulin resistance and offering a needle-free method of monitoring metabolic health.

Despite the potential benefits, I harbor concerns about the likelihood of obsessive behavior among otherwise-healthy users. Similar to the trap of daily weighing or using weight loss medications, there exists a fine line between health monitoring and developing an unhealthy fixation. Recent research published in the Cardiovascular Digital Health Journal indicates that while wearables contribute actionable health data, they can also adversely affect users’ mental well-being.

Our own writers have shared their experiences, highlighting how easily the pursuit of health metrics can morph from discipline into obsession. The delicate messaging surrounding weight management adds complexity; though the initiative could foster better health behaviors, Insulin Resistance Trends might inadvertently trigger anxiety for individuals vulnerable to disordered behaviors.

To Google’s credit, initial glimpses of the feature show that it won’t deliver real-time data; rather, it will present month-over-month trends to discourage frequent checking. Importantly, this may aid in educating users about the relationship between blood sugar, insulin, weight gain, and diabetes, promoting healthier lifestyle choices.

As the launch date approaches, it will be crucial for Google to execute their feature thoughtfully, ensuring that it maximizes positive health outcomes while mitigating potential psychological drawbacks.
